Chapter 138 Qin Su



In the blink of an eye, Wang Yao and Qin Su arrived at the side of these ghosts who were lying prostrate on the ground. Wang Yao stopped "controlling the earth" and bent down to examine them. He was surprised to find that wisps of light blue smoke were emanating from these ghosts. However, the smoke was so faint that it could not be seen at all without close inspection.

He was familiar with this pale blue smoke. Before coming down, he had seen the same smoke in the alley next to the Grand Hotel, on the piles of corpses that appeared inexplicably in the golden light after Hui Shuo had been chanting sutras while striking the wooden fish. However, that smoke was much thicker than this one.

"Oh dear, he...they're from the Energy Bureau, I...I know him..." Qin Su's face was shrouded in black smoke as she pointed to a ghost lying on the ground and whispered.

Wang Yao looked at these ghosts lying there one by one. Judging from the exposed half of their faces, they seemed to be only slightly paler than ordinary ghosts, without any trace of blue. However, the expressions on their faces were all twisted in pain.

It's unclear whether they're suffering from mild corpse aura and have collapsed here, or if, as Qin Su said, they're in the later stages of corpse aura and are just waiting to die here.

To be honest, his trip to the underworld was quite an eye-opener for him. He had no idea that ghosts could die. Only after entering did he realize that a ghost is truly dead when it dies, and thus no longer enters the cycle of reincarnation. The six realms are thus missing a life form.

Wang Yao thought about how many ghost lives he had accumulated under his command, and felt that the principles of this world were quite bizarre.

Logically speaking, since immortals and mortals can reincarnate after death, it shouldn't be considered a big deal. However, both the immortal realm and the human realm take the death of immortals and mortals very seriously, and they would never mention fighting and killing unless absolutely necessary.

In fact, a ghost is truly annihilated when it dies, but it seems that apart from the ghost itself cherishing the death, even the underworld doesn't take the ghost's death seriously.
